Utilizing ammonia as a deterrent. Ammonia's strong scent is repulsive to groundhogs. By soaking rags in ammonia and placing them near the entrance of their burrows, you can deter these critters from returning. Ensure to replace the rags every few days or after heavy rainfall to maintain the potency of the smell.

He says live trapping is the easiest and safest. "Particularly around foundations and under buildings when you may not want to use a poisonous cartridge to control them because of the potential fire hazard or other problems. So live trapping is probably the best route to go," says Pierce. 1) Purchase large cage traps - rated raccoon size, usually about 10" x 12" x 30" or so. 2) Set traps with fresh vegetables in areas of groundhog activity. Make sure traps are scent-free and flush to the ground, and set in the shade. 3) Relocate any trapped groundhog at least 10 miles from capture site.

Mix 5-10 drops of these essential oils with water in a spray bottle and spritz this homemade groundhog repellent around your garden. 4.Groundhogs, or woodchucks, are very common in rural areas but are also frequently seen in suburban areas. The groundhog is actually a member of the squirrel family and can grow quite large to almost two feet, weighing ten pounds or more. Its front feet are very powerful for digging burrows.
